No, cause Syndicate Operative spectres are useless in standard aswell.
Also, we lost our medium clusters from back then so we don't have any mediums to scale our damage any longer. Quite frankly, the old version of the build I used to run is not playable any longer due to too much changes unfortunately.
The main reasons are:
1. SO nerf
2. Headhunter nerf(This league)
3. Medium clusters.
4. Skill Tree changes (No Elemental Equilibrium)

Other than that, all gear should be useable on standard.
I do think the old version would be too squishy in the current climate though.

What does your AG have?
If you don't have a higher budget AG yet, I suggest getting one aswell as updating the gem and ring.

High budget AG includes:
- 21/20 Anomalous AG
- New Hungry Loop: Minion Life, Feeding Frenzy, Increased Area of Effect, Enhance Support. (Very high budget will use Awakened AoE and Awakened Enhance, can go for that instead and skip the medium step instead).
- Gear: Awakened Orbed chest with T1 explode and +1 Curse on an Astralplate base. Get +1 Curse on the Astral Plate. If you get 1 Free prefix, craft 10% lifeas extra ES or simply try to balance out resistances.
Elemental Weakness on hit Gravebinds. Pay a lab enchanter for the Consecrator enchant on the gloves before giving them to AG. Makes AG drop Consecrated Ground (5% life regen) on the ground when he's hit.
- -9% Cold res helm with resistances to cover everything.
- 2% life regenenchanted Legacy of Fury with 50% scorch effect and as much explode chance as possible. (Pay a lab enchanter 50 c for the enchant)

Your goal is to cover his resistances as much as possible.
He got 40% base and gets 23% from Indomitable army, so 63%.
That means you want 20% more resistances to get to 83% (8% max from mastery)
The astral plate gives 12%, so you need 8% more from the helm and chest suffixes.
[3.18] My current Farming Method:
So I've gotten alot of questions about how I'm making currency this league and if the build is suitable for higher end content and zoomy playstyles when farming. Safe to say, it is. I've moved on from farming Altars and Blights in maps to juicing my maps alot instead. The currency is much better and I think it's fun too. The strategy I use focuses on Breach, Legion, Blight, Delirium and Alva on Tropical Islands.

This is my current Atlas Tree:
Skilltree

Here's a video of how these maps look:
https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=VzqeZoEg_Jo&ab_channel=HenrikSwanstr%C3%B6m

I know I'm using a Mageblood in this video, but trust me when I say that it's not what carries me through the maps. This strat can be done with the same gear but a Stygian aswell. What truly carries these maps is the AG and his insane clearspeed. My AG is fairly high budget at the moment with a proper explodey chest.

Disclaimer: These maps are SUPER rippy so don't expect to get any EXP unless you have very tanky gear.I'm running glasscannon right now so I'm usually dying every map.

Preperations:
We're not running any map sustain nodes in this tree. I've found that, due to the quantity of juice I can still sustain tropical islands though. I've got it favorited on all my 12 map slots and usually get 1-2 maps every tropical I run. Eventhough that's the case, I suggest you get a base pool of ~20 Tropicals ready before you run this strategy just in case.

You will also need alot of Alva missions at hand. I suggest going with this strat if you have ~30+ Alva missions ready. If not, you can swap out Alva for a different league mechanic like Jun or Harbingers.

Maps:
Tropical Island, chisel to 20% and make it rare.
reroll these mods:
- Reflect
- No regen
- Less Recovery
- Reduced Cooldown(Extremely dangerous since we rely on Molten Shell)
- Less Aura effect

Master Mission:
Alva since we're juicing her up. When building the temples, always go for Corruption Chamber > Gem Room > Altar of Sacrifice. The rest of the rooms don't matter. Save the chronicles and sell the Double corrupts. I suggest saving them for later in the league when Double corrupts go up

Kirac Mod:
We run +1 extra Breach for 2 chaos every map.

Scarabs

Sextants:

Out of Legion Sextants, but you want a +1 extra Legion Sextant too.

Some Tips:
These maps are pretty hard and requires a pretty strong character. You can inspect my profile to see what gear I'm using as a benchmark(Mageblood is not required). The most important thing for finishing these maps consistently is the AG and enough single target.

When playing the maps it's extremely important to play around Molten Shell. Anytime you want to do something that requires you to stand still, make absolutely sure Molten Shell is up. This includes talking to Alva and reading the rooms, reading Altars, upgrading towers for Blights and opening Clapsed Hands in breaches. 90% of my deaths are when I try to do one of these things and Molten Shell comes off leading to a oneshot. When Molten Shell is coming off, make sure you aren't surrounded by too many mobs, run away for the cooldown to reset.

The hardest part of these maps are the Blights and Legions by far.
When encountering Blights, just mass build Meteor towers and buff them up with Empowering towers. Stun towers lagg too much for me and are unuseable. If you can use Stun towers without FPS issues, do that. Be very careful when upgrading towers. Standing still during blights is a death sentence. ALWAYS create a portal ontop of the pump in case you die.

Make it a habit to create portals frequently to not lose the Delirium if you die. Usually, I make a portal every 25% of the map, at the end at the boss and at every Blight Pump. You will die and if it happens when your portal is at the beginning you will lose the Mirror and be very sad.

Use your Stalker Sentinel at the beginning of the map when it's easiest. I don't use any other Sentinel type.

Revenue:
Since this is a very juicy strat you can expect insane curency returns.
I'd say you make ~2 ex average per map.
You will consistently gain a full Chayula Stone and ~200-300 Delirium Splinters per map. You'll also get alot of Legion Emblems and consistently be building complete Alva Temples worth 1-3 ex. Ontop of that, due to the sheer amount of Juice, you will consistently drop pure Exalted Drops aswell as the Scout card worth 1 exalted orb.
If you're using Oil Extractors correct too, you will also get a plethora of Golden Oils aswell as Blighted Maps. Ontop of all that, you got all the small bubble gum currency.
